AdImpact adds executive transition signals to 100,000-plus TV advertiser profiles
PPC Land

AdImpact and Polaris I/O announced a partnership on June 18, 2026, embedding Polaris I/O's verified contact records, agency-of-record data, and C-suite transition tracking into AdImpact's cross-TV ad monitoring platform. The integration enriches over 100,000 advertiser profiles across all 210 U.S. markets, enabling media sellers to act on leadership-change signals without leaving the AdImpact interface.

Key Takeaways

  • Over 100,000 advertiser profiles across all 210 U.S. markets now enriched with verified contacts, AOR data, and C-suite transition signals from Polaris I/O.
  • AdImpact adds more than 4,000 new advertisers per month to its platform, which tracks over 1 billion daily TV ad occurrences across linear, CTV, and streaming.
  • C-suite transition tracking surfaces leadership changes — new CMOs, media heads, or AOR shifts — within the first 90-120 days when budget decisions are typically finalized.
  • This is AdImpact's second partnership in June 2026, following a June 3 collaboration with PharosGraph on political advertising narrative measurement for the midterms.

Why It Matters

The integration directly addresses the gap between knowing who is advertising and knowing who controls the budget — a structural limitation for media sellers working across fragmenting linear, CTV, and streaming inventory. As CTV budgets rise to 26% of programmatic spend with 45% of growth funded by linear TV reallocation, sell-side teams face mounting pressure to identify decision-makers faster. Watch whether AdImpact and Polaris I/O disclose accuracy rates for transition signals and contact depth for smaller-market advertisers — practical constraints that will determine whether the combined data translates into measurable revenue lift.

Additional Context

AdImpact has been building out its partnership ecosystem aggressively in 2026. Its June 3 collaboration with PharosGraph launched AdScape, a product combining AdImpact's political ad tracking with PharosGraph's hyperlocal narrative intelligence for the 2026 midterms. AdImpact projects the 2026 election cycle will reach $11.6 billion in ad spending, making it the most expensive midterm on record, per AdImpact's own research published in early 2026. The broader CTV landscape reinforces the timing of this deal. The IAB's 2026 Digital Video Ad Spend & Strategy Report (May 2026) found that digital video will exceed 60% of total TV/video ad spend for the first time, surpassing $80 billion — double the volume from five years ago. Per eMarketer (Q2 2026), CTV upfront ad spending ($17.73 billion) will exceed primetime linear TV upfront spending ($16.98 billion) for the first time. The Comscore/Proximic 2026 State of Programmatic Report (January 2026) found CTV expected to capture 26% of programmatic budgets, with 45% of marketers reallocating from linear TV — the same data point cited in AdImpact's source article. On the competitive side, MediaRadar, a rival ad spend intelligence platform, announced a major expansion of its CTV universe across streaming, live sports, and local markets in June 2026. Separately, Gracenote (Nielsen) released a report in May 2026 finding that 86% of media planners would move more linear budget to CTV if show-level targeting were available, highlighting the measurement and data gaps that partnerships like AdImpact-Polaris I/O aim to address from the sell side.
